What fertilizer is best for morning glory?

Morning glory fertilization time

During the seedling stage, growth period, and before and after flowering of morning glory, the plants grow vigorously and need appropriate fertilization. In winter, the plants grow slowly and less fertilizer must be applied.

What fertilizer to use for morning glory

When fertilizing morning glory, choose fertilizers with high phosphorus content to promote flowering and prolong the flowering period. Do not use fertilizers with high nitrogen content. You can use special fertilizers with high phosphorus content for morning glory, which can provide comprehensive nutrition for morning glory, differentiate flower buds early, prolong the flowering period, make the flowers large and colorful, and enhance the ornamental value of flowering plants.

Morning glory fertilization method

1. When fertilizing morning glory, try to apply fertilizer as thinly as possible, using small amounts and multiple times. Do not fertilize too frequently in the early stages of growth. As the growth accelerates, fertilize once every half a month. This can help it bloom continuously. Lack of fertilizer will seriously affect its growth.

2. Morning glory will be pinched during the growth process. Pay attention to fertilizing after each pinching to help it resume growth as soon as possible, but it is best not to fertilize during its bud stage.

Precautions for fertilizing morning glory

When fertilizing morning glory, be careful not to apply only one type of fertilizer or heavy fertilizer. You can apply nitrogen fertilizer such as urea, and potassium dihydrogen phosphate fertilizer during the flowering period.
